Features:

● The oversized Printing Format: 350X350X400mm print size. Meet more of your printing requirement.
● Cube Frame 3D Printer: Very solid cube frame. Box Design with Overhead Gantry.
● Auto Bed Levelling Pre-Installed: With BL Touch as configured. You just plug them in. It can precisely measure the tilt of the Bed surface, offers the automatic compensation for Z-axis for unevenness of the platform plate, easy to solve the printing failure caused by the unevenness of the platform and provide reliable operation with all build surfaces.
● Standard power-off resume print and filament run-out detection function that to avoid printing failure caused by power failure, material cut.
● 4.3inch Display: Touch screen human-computer interaction, friendly and intuitive.
● Dual Z-Axis: Precision Z-axis Lead screw drive smoothly. Movement of the build plate will be more stable.
● Y-axis configuration 42-48 dual-axis motor, strong power, smooth transmission.
● The hot bed is heated to 100°C in 10min.

    • If this deal isn't so good, what would you suggest for a first printer $500-1000 range?

      • +1

        honestly I wouldn't… maybe the CR-6 SE if you really want the easiest start to 3D printing possible, should be around ~$500 ish.

        the Ender 3 V2 part of this deal is decent, though, and my go-to recommendation to newbies. Technically other printers (like the Voxelab linked above) have better specs or lower price, but the sheer community content around the Ender 3 (guides, firmware, printable mods, etc) are far more important for newbies.
